搜索文章

推荐内容

快逸做的更好

产品优势

您的位置: 首页 > 报表技术分享 > 不重新计算的前提下隐藏页面单元格

不重新计算的前提下隐藏页面单元格

快逸报表在应用中往往使用web页面的形式进行展现。客户需求能否动态展现和隐藏单元格。常规的设置方式是在设计器报表的时候对单元格,或者行列属性进行隐藏设置。

但是需要对报表做重新计算,如果客户的数据量较大,要隐藏的内容简单,那么重新计算报表对客户来讲是不理想的。真对于简单的单元格隐藏,可以使用js隐藏功能实现。

步骤一,设计简单报表

步骤二,定义js函数

function hi(){

var cell = document.getElementById(“report1_B2″).value;

alert(“+++++++”+cell );

cell.style.display=’none’;

}

其中var cell = document.getElementById(“report1_B2″).value通过设计报表时单元格变换的获取到web页面展现的单元格

定义一个按钮调用hi()函数

<button name=”subject” type=”button” onClick=”hi()” >Hide</button>

步骤三,发布报表

点击hide控件即可隐藏B2单元格

本文标签: